Out of the Darkness Walk held in Sioux Falls, nationwide

SIOUX FALLS, S.D. (Dakota News Now) – The American Foundation for Suicide Prevention was in Sioux Falls on Saturday, raising awareness with its annual Out of the Darkness Walk.

The walks nationwide are the biggest events annually for ASFP.

More than just fundraisers to help raise suicide awareness, they also help people get together who have dealt with suicide in friends, family members, or have had suicidal thoughts themselves. It allows those people to connect and know that they’re never alone…
